Just FYI, Hiji Waterfall is inaccessible since last year as the flooding destroyed the walkway. You might try Ta-taki instead.
If you’re keen on outdoor activities there is Kayaking and water buffalo rides in Kin Village.

Also try Taco rice which is basically Taco meat on rice instead of taco shells.
The most famous one is Taco King and the original branch is in Kin but there are a few branches elsewhere and one near Urasoe too. If you do go to Kin village there is another Taco rice shop that does only takeout but the value is really good I feel so that’s worth checking out as well.
